Gather information: Before creating a taxonomy chart, you need to gather information about the organisms you want to classify. This may involve research into the characteristics and features of the organisms, as well as their evolutionary relationships.

Determine the levels of classification: Taxonomy charts typically use a hierarchical system of classification, with each level representing a more specific group of organisms. The standard levels of classification, in order, are: kingdom, phylum, class, order, family, genus, and species.

Create a basic outline: Start by creating a basic outline of the taxonomy chart, including the different levels of classification. Label each level and create enough space to write in the names of the different groups of organisms.

Add the groups of organisms: Next, begin filling in the different groups of organisms at each level of classification. Make sure to include all relevant information, such as the scientific name, common name, and any key features or characteristics.

Organize the groups: Organize the groups of organisms in a logical way, based on their shared characteristics and evolutionary relationships. For example, you may want to arrange the groups in alphabetical order, or in order of evolutionary descent.

Include relationships: Consider including information about the relationships between different groups of organisms, such as evolutionary relationships or symbiotic relationships. This can help to provide a more complete picture of the classification of the organisms.

Refine the chart: Review the taxonomy chart and make any necessary changes or additions to ensure that it is accurate and complete. You may also want to consider adding illustrations or images to help convey the information more effectively.
